What Does It Mean to Be Arrested on Multiple Felony Charges?
Being arrested on multiple felony charges means that more than one serious offense is alleged against a person, and each one carries potential penalties that may include significant prison time. These charges can appear in a single document or develop over time as additional evidence comes to light. Each count is reviewed separately by prosecutors and can result in distinct sentencing considerations. The presence of multiple charges does not indicate guilt, but it does reflect the complexity of the legal investigation. This structure is common in cases involving fraud, theft, violent offenses, or violations that affect multiple victims or jurisdictions.
How Are Felony Cases Processed in the U.S. Legal System?
Felony cases generally follow a series of standardized steps, from initial arrest to potential trial or plea resolution. After an arrest, a defendant usually appears before a magistrate for a detention hearing and to review charges. Grand jury proceedings or preliminary hearings may determine whether there is enough evidence to proceed. If the case moves forward, discovery allows both sides to review evidence, and pre-trial motions can shape what is admissible. Trials include jury selection, presentation of evidence, and deliberation, while sentencing follows a conviction. Understanding this framework helps readers place individual cases within the broader system rather than treating them as isolated incidents.

What Rights Does Someone Have After Being Arrested on Felony Charges?
Individuals who are arrested on felony charges are afforded legal protections under the U.S. Constitution, including the right to remain silent and the right to an attorney. Police are required to read Miranda warnings in many situations before questioning. Defendants also have the right to a speedy trial and to confront witnesses against them. Bail or release conditions may vary based on the charges and the courtβs assessment of risk. These safeguards exist to ensure that legal proceedings are fair, even when public interest in a case is high. Knowing these basics can help people understand how the system is intended to function.
